What Is Engine Decarbonisation?

Engine decarbonisation removes the buildup of carbon deposits from a vehicle engine's internal components, like the fuel injectors, valves, pistons, and combustion chambers. Carbon deposits accumulate in the engine over time due to incomplete fuel combustion, which leads to increased emissions, reduced engine efficiency, and potential performance issues. Decarbonisation restores the engine's efficiency, prolongs the engine's life, and improves fuel economy.

Types of Car Engine Decarbonisation

Here are the different types of car engine decarbonisation:

Chemical Decarbonisation

It involves using specialised additives or chemicals mixed with fuel or directly introduced into the engine to remove carbon deposits. These are often performed during maintenance service or as a part of fuel cleaning.

Mechanical Decarbonisation

It involves physically removing carbon deposits from the engine components using tools such as scrapers, abrasive materials, or brushes. It might require disassembling specific engine parts to clean and inspect thoroughly.

Hydrogen Decarbonisation

It is also called hydrogen engine cleaning. It uses hydrogen to remove carbon buildup in the engine. Hydrogen is introduced to the car's intake system, reacting with carbon deposits and breaking them down into simpler compounds, which are then exhausted through the exhaust system.
